The global Airline Passenger Service System (APSS) market is experiencing robust growth, driven by the increasing passenger traffic and the need for efficient, integrated solutions within the aviation industry. The market, segmented by system type (Airline Reservation System, Airline Inventory System, Departure Control System, and Others) and application (Civil and Military Aviation), is projected to reach a significant size, fueled by technological advancements such as cloud-based solutions, AI-powered predictive analytics, and enhanced mobile capabilities. These innovations improve operational efficiency, optimize resource allocation, and elevate the overall passenger experience. The rising adoption of self-service technologies, such as online check-in and mobile boarding passes, further contributes to market expansion. Consolidation within the airline industry and the increasing demand for integrated passenger services are also key drivers. While challenges such as high implementation costs and the need for continuous system upgrades exist, the long-term outlook for the APSS market remains positive, indicating substantial growth opportunities for both established players and emerging technology providers.
A competitive landscape featuring both large multinational corporations and specialized niche players characterizes the APSS market. Companies like Sabre Corp., Amadeus IT Group SA, and SITA NV hold significant market share, leveraging their established networks and comprehensive solutions. However, smaller, agile companies focusing on specific niches or innovative technologies are also gaining traction. Regional variations in market growth are expected, with North America and Europe maintaining a leading position due to established infrastructure and high passenger volumes. However, the Asia-Pacific region is poised for significant growth, driven by rapid economic development and increasing air travel demand in countries like China and India. The ongoing focus on improving cybersecurity and data protection within the aviation industry will be crucial for future market expansion, ensuring passenger data privacy and operational integrity. Strategic partnerships and mergers & acquisitions are likely to shape the market dynamics in the coming years.

Several key factors are driving the growth of the airline passenger service system market. Firstly, the post-pandemic recovery of the aviation sector is significantly boosting demand for efficient and reliable APSS solutions. Airlines are investing heavily in modernizing their systems to enhance operational efficiency and passenger experience. Secondly, the increasing adoption of cloud-based solutions is proving to be a significant catalyst. Cloud-based systems offer improved scalability, flexibility, and cost-effectiveness compared to traditional on-premise systems, making them attractive to airlines of all sizes. Thirdly, advancements in technology, particularly AI and ML, are transforming various aspects of APSS. AI-powered solutions are automating tasks, improving decision-making, and personalizing the passenger experience, leading to greater efficiency and customer satisfaction. The integration of big data analytics allows airlines to gain valuable insights into passenger behavior, optimizing resource allocation and improving operational strategies. Finally, the growing demand for self-service options, such as mobile check-in and online baggage tracking, is also driving market growth. Passengers are increasingly seeking convenient and user-friendly options, prompting airlines to invest in robust self-service functionalities within their APSS. These converging factors are creating a dynamic and rapidly evolving market with immense potential for growth.
Despite the significant growth potential, the airline passenger service system market faces several challenges. Data security and cybersecurity are major concerns, as APSS handle sensitive passenger data that requires robust protection against breaches. The increasing complexity of integrating diverse systems across various airlines, airports, and other stakeholders presents a significant integration challenge. Maintaining compatibility and interoperability across different platforms and technologies is crucial for seamless operations, but it can also be costly and time-consuming. The high initial investment cost associated with implementing and maintaining sophisticated APSS can be a barrier for smaller airlines, particularly in developing countries. The need for continuous upgrades and maintenance to keep pace with technological advancements also adds to the operational costs. Moreover, the regulatory landscape surrounding data privacy and security is constantly evolving, adding to the compliance burden on APSS providers. Finally, the need for skilled personnel to operate and maintain these complex systems presents another challenge, requiring airlines to invest in training and development programs.

Airline Reservation System (ARS): This segment is expected to maintain its dominant position due to its fundamental role in managing passenger bookings, scheduling, and other crucial aspects of air travel. The continual evolution of ARS to incorporate advanced technologies such as AI and machine learning further contributes to its growth. The integration with other systems, like inventory and departure control, ensures efficient and streamlined operations, enhancing its importance within the APSS market.
Civil Aviation: The civil aviation sector remains the largest application segment for APSS, driven by the exponential growth in passenger air travel globally. The need for efficient passenger handling, baggage management, and other services associated with commercial air travel makes this a crucial segment of the overall market. Increased regulations and demands for improved passenger experiences continually drive technological enhancements within this sector.
